Product Notes

Katnook Estate Founder's Block Shiraz is a full-bodied red wine that represents the essence of Coonawarra, Australia. The Shiraz grapes are grown in the estate's rich terra rossa soil that is famous for producing high-quality wines. The wine has a deep ruby color, and on the nose, it exudes aromas of dark berries and plums with a subtle hint of spice. On tasting, it is a combination of alluring flavors of blackberry, chocolate, and oak, with a balanced acidity and soft tannins that linger on the palate. This wine is best enjoyed with hearty red meat dishes and will elevate any dining experience with its rich, complex flavors.

About the Winery

Katnook Estate

The history of the Katnook Wine Estate, located in one of the premium wine regions of Coonawarra, dates back to as early as 1861. This was the time when John Riddoch came to this part of the world and realised the potential of the rich wine styles of the region. He bought large parcels of land to cultivate fruit trees and vines, and named it Woolshed in 1867. Today, it is still used as the barrel room of the Katnook Wine Estate, speaking volumes about this brand’s history.
